Boreal zone forest stands are also part of a patchy landscape at least in terms of tree age, size, and density, which determine stand structure. More commonly, though, the stands of trees are interspersed with herbaceous and shrubby vegetation and wetlands. On average, P is found to be 0.5 mm day less than ( = 2.3 mm day ) for forests in summer. Rainfall interception has been included in this comparison because E comprised wet and dry canopy evaporation rates except for the Yakutsk study by Kelliher et al. (1997). The difference between rainfall and evaporation rates is up to 2 mm day for the two oldest studies. These studies also report by far the highest evaporation rates. These E measurements were made using the Bowen ratio technique, which is notoriously difficult to employ over forests because of the small gradients in temperature and humidity there. Except for Lalleur (1992), who also used this technique, the other measurements were made directly by eddy covariance. [Pg.159]

AFM allows the surface characterisation of membranes in a dry and wet state. While resolution is better than in electron microscopy, the depth of focus is much smaller. More sophisticated techniques also allow force measurements between the tip, or objects mounted on the tip, such as colloids or organics, and membranes (Bowen et al. (1998)). While some authors have successfully used AFM to show NF pores (Bowen et al (1997)) and determined their surface radius, a major drawback of the technique is that very smooth membranes are required to achieve very high resolutions and that the pore sizes determined are surface pore sizes and not the effective pore sizes required for prediction of separation. Most membranes do not meet the smooth surface criteria. Bowen et al (1997) nevertheless demonstrated successfully that some NF membranes do have distinct pores.
